Job Description

General Statement of Job

The Academic Coach designs individualized student-centered educational plans that lay the foundation for student success, assists students in making connections with appropriate student support services throughout the College district, and works with individual and groups on topics related to academic learning for students.

Specific Duties and Responsibilities

Essential Functions:
  • Assesses students' metacognitive strengths and needs and works purposefully with students to create individualized action plans that lay the foundation for student success.
  • Assists students with integration of study strategy techniques with the course content.
  • Supports students in establishing goals for higher levels of engagement with their own academic progress and success.
  • Prepares workshops and materials to enhance student comprehension and supplement course assignments.
  • Collaborates with student organizations, academic departments, and programs to deliver relevant educational support, both onsite and online.
  • Directs students to institutional resources relevant to academic progress and career exploration. Maintains knowledge of the College's programs, policies, procedures, and academic standards.
  • Keeps regular and accurate records using required software and related forms, and submits appropriate paperwork in a timely manner.
  • Engages in promoting and presenting information about academic support services and resources at the Centers for Learning Excellence.
  • Serves as a Centers for Learning Excellence liaison with faculty and staff in the interest of student success as directed by supervisor. Participates in required departmental training, workshops, and meetings.
  • Has access to a remote working site that is safe and free from interruptions, and to a reliable Internet connection sufficient to perform job duties remotely as required.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Required Education and Experience

  • Bachelor's Degree required. Bachelor's Degree in Education, Social Work, Counseling or related field preferred.
  • At least one (1) year experience working in an educational setting, required.
